Shallow Cup Holder?
Twice in the last 2 weeks, my water bottle has gone flying out of the cup holder when breaking hard (bad?). Am I the only one who thinks the cup holders are too shallow?
Is there a mod for it?

I had stuff in there pretty consistently, and Maryland driver's have forced many panic stops, but no flying drinks from me. I did have a gas station coffee slosh a bit out of the small drinking hole onto the console. Fortunately, the rag I keep handy allowed me to wipe it up before any seeped in anyplace. No more of those kinds of lids after that. If you have a cup that you think might fall out, you can use washcloth or something to hold it in more snugly.
